Protected designations

  • Site of Special Scientific Interest: Dungeness, Romney Marsh and Rye Bay SSSI
  •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ty: High Weald
  • Ramsar wetland: Dungeness, Romney Marsh and Rye Bay

Place summary

Playden is a village located in South-East England. It is characterised by its rural setting and proximity to the historic town of Rye. The village features traditional architecture and offers a glimpse into the local lifestyle. Playden serves as a quiet retreat within the picturesque landscape of the region.
